John Crossan & Sons Ltd has received a conditional planning decision from Donegal County Council for a storage facility development in Letterkenny. The company submitted plans to construct a storage unit along with associated site works at Bunnagee in the town. The local authority issued its conditional decision on the proposal in April 2026, meaning the project can proceed subject to the developer meeting specified requirements laid out by the council. The conditions typically cover matters such as site management, drainage, access arrangements, and construction standards. The storage facility represents a commercial development for the Bunnagee area of Letterkenny, potentially supporting local business operations or logistics activities in the county town.

Further details on the specific conditions attached to the planning decision can be obtained from Donegal County Council's planning register.
